Background
The electrical control box is characterized in that switch equipment, measuring instruments, protective electrical appliances and auxiliary equipment are assembled in a closed or semi-closed metal cabinet or on a screen according to the electrical wiring requirement, the arrangement of the electrical control box meets the requirement of normal operation of an electric power system, the electrical control box is convenient to overhaul, and the safety of people and surrounding equipment is not endangered.

Example 1
Referring to fig. 1, the utility model provides a building electrical control box, which comprises a control box 1, the top of the control box 1 is provided with a top plate 4, the lower end of the top plate 4 is fixedly provided with a plurality of groups of uniformly distributed motors 9, the motors 9 are connected with power supply through an external power supply, the motor shaft output end of the motor 9 is externally provided with a cooling fan 10, the cooling fan 10 is driven by the rotation of the motor 9 to rotate, the cooling fan 10 is driven by the motor 9 to rotate at high speed to generate cold air, thereby continuously cooling the control box 1, the left and right ends of the control box 1 are both provided with cooling holes 3, the circulated cold air is discharged through the cooling holes 3, the cooling holes 3 at the left and right ends of the control box 1 are fixedly provided with dustproof components 2 through bolts two 12, the bolts two 12 are unscrewed to detach the dustproof components 2 from the control box 1, thereby facilitating the replacement or cleaning of a dustproof net 22, and improving the practicability of the device, 1 bottom fixedly connected with bracing piece 13 of control box, the outside movable sleeve of bracing piece 13 is equipped with buffer spring 14, bracing piece 13 below is equipped with base 16, the base 16 top is equipped with annular seat 15, the lower extreme activity of bracing piece 13 is pegged graft in annular seat 15, bracing piece 13, buffer spring 14, annular seat 15 and base 16 play the effect of supporting control box 1, and make control box 1 keep away from ground, the dampproofing effect to control box 1 has been played, and buffer spring 14 can play the effect to the buffering of control box 1, 1 steady operation of protection control box.
Referring to fig. 2, the dustproof assembly 2 includes a first frame body 21 and a second frame body 24, side grooves 23 are formed in inner walls of the first frame body 21 and the second frame body 24, dustproof nets 22 with matched sizes are arranged in the side grooves 23, through holes are formed in four corners of the first frame body 21 and the second frame body 24, the dustproof nets 22 can prevent dust from entering the control box 1 through the heat dissipation holes 3, influences on devices inside the control box 1 are reduced, the second bolt 12 is removed, the first frame body 21 and the second frame body 24 are separated, the dustproof nets 22 in the side grooves 23 can be taken out, and the dustproof nets 22 can be cleaned or replaced conveniently.
Referring to fig. 4, a flow guide plate 11 is disposed below the motor 9, a plurality of groups of flow guide holes 18 are uniformly distributed on the flow guide plate 11, and the flow guide holes 18 on the flow guide plate 11 can distribute and conduct cold air to uniformly cool the inside of the control box 1.
Referring to fig. 5, four corners of the upper end surface of the top plate 4 are all provided with jacks 42, the jacks 42 extend into the control box 1, the jacks 42 are internally provided with matched insertion rods 41, the insertion rods 41 are provided with circular grooves 45, the bottom wall of the circular grooves 45 is fixedly connected with springs 46, one end of each spring 46 is fixedly connected with a fixing rod 43, the left and right end surfaces of the control box 1 are both provided with two groups of fixing holes 44 matched with the fixing rods 43, the fixing holes 44 are communicated with the jacks 42, the top end of each insertion rod 41 is fixedly connected with a pull ring 8, when the top plate 4 is disassembled, a user presses the fixing rods 43 to enable the springs 46 to contract the fixing rods 43 to enter the circular grooves 45 from the fixing holes 44, and then the pull rings 8 pull the insertion rods 41 upwards to enable the insertion rods 41 to be pulled out from the jacks 42, so as to disassemble the top plate 4 from the control box 1, and the top plate 4 is convenient for maintaining the motor 9 after being disassembled, the practicability of the device is improved.
Please refer to fig. 1, a clamping groove 6 is formed on the top end face of the top plate 4, a supporting plate 7 is arranged in the clamping groove 6, a rain baffle 5 is fixedly connected to the top of the supporting plate 7, the rain baffle 5 can not only play a role of preventing rain and snow for the control box 1, but also play a sun-proof effect for the control box 1, the supporting plate 7 is drawn out from the clamping groove 6, and the top plate 4 is detached by a user.
Referring to fig. 1, the top of the motor 9 is fixedly connected with a mounting seat, the mounting seat is fixedly connected with the top plate 4 through a third bolt, and the motor 9 can be detached from the top plate 4 by unscrewing the third bolt, so that the motor 9 can be conveniently overhauled.
Referring to fig. 3, a door 17 is movably connected to the front end surface of the control box 1 through a hinge, and a handle is installed on the door 17.
The working principle is as follows: the motor 9 rotates to drive the cooling fan 10 to rotate, the cooling fan 10 rotates at a high speed under the driving of the motor 9 to generate cold air, the flow guide holes 18 on the flow guide plate 11 can conduct and divide the cold air, so that the interior of the control box 1 is continuously and uniformly cooled, the dust-proof net 22 can prevent dust from entering the interior of the control box 1 through the heat dissipation holes 3, the influence on devices inside the control box 1 is reduced, the second bolt 12 is unscrewed to detach the dust-proof assembly 2 from the control box 1, the second bolt 12 is taken off to separate the first frame body 21 from the second frame body 24, so that the dust-proof net 22 in the side groove 23 can be taken out, the dust-proof net 22 is convenient to clean or replace, the support rod 13, the buffer spring 14, the annular seat 15 and the base 16 play a role in supporting the control box 1, the control box 1 is far away from the ground, a damp-proof effect on the control box 1 is achieved, and the buffer spring 14 can play a role in buffering on the control box 1, the protection control box 1 works stably.
